Post by: HenryVIII on February 13, 2015, 10:58:53 PM
The engine oilbath air filter is suppose to use the same viscosity oil as the engine, I use 30 because I only run mine in the summer.  The hydrovac air filter on my halftrack, which is located behind the voltage regulator uses horse hair for the filter media. I took apart 3 of them just to make sure. So when a buddy of mine trimmed his horses tail he saved some for me and when I put mine back together I had a new filter element. tail or main works best.
